    Seller's description:
    This 1967 Jaguar XKE Series I Coupe is a matching numbers black plate California car out of 55 year ownership. Primrose yellow with black interior. The previous owner had owned the car since 1970. A well-preserved survivor that has never been restored. This Jag has a straight body with good panel gaps and door fit. It's been off the road for several years and is not currently running. Last on the road in 1999. It has some rust but is solid overall. This highly sought-after and collectible covered-headlight 2 -seater coupe is extremely honest and original. You couldn't ask for a better restoration candidate.
